Output 369aaa3a506d165b63bc7869998b85b1bd5c3e7bda55bb1663af8fcdadbdd3a4:0

value
1063999623
script pubkey
OP_0 OP_PUSHBYTES_20 de23f92cf97410ecfc5017807a38ba5a1c99bd37
address
bc1qmc3ljt8ewsgwelzsz7q85w96tgwfn0fhe438ju
transaction
369aaa3a506d165b63bc7869998b85b1bd5c3e7bda55bb1663af8fcdadbdd3a4
confirmations
317573
spent
true